Non-lethal Biochemical Weapons Market was valued at USD 2.5 Billion in 2022 and is projected to reach USD 4.6 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 8.0% from 2024 to 2030.
Non-lethal biochemical weapons are designed to incapacitate individuals or groups temporarily without causing permanent harm or fatalities. These weapons use chemical agents that can disorient, disable, or disperse targets effectively while adhering to ethical constraints in military and law enforcement operations. They are widely applied across sectors such as military forces and law enforcement agencies, providing solutions for crowd control, hostage situations, and peacekeeping missions. Their adoption is driven by increasing global unrest and the need for more humane alternatives to lethal weaponry.

The application of non-lethal biochemical weapons in military forces focuses on enhancing operational capabilities during peacekeeping missions, conflict de-escalation, and area denial. These weapons help minimize collateral damage and maintain international compliance with humanitarian laws. Their use is particularly effective in scenarios requiring crowd control, preventing infiltration, and managing insurgencies in volatile regions. Military forces leverage these tools to ensure strategic advantages while prioritizing non-lethal outcomes to foster goodwill and long-term stability in areas of operation.
In law enforcement, non-lethal biochemical weapons provide critical support for riot control, apprehension of suspects, and managing volatile situations with minimal harm. Police and security personnel employ these tools to maintain order during protests, neutralize threats in hostage scenarios, or disperse unruly crowds without resorting to lethal measures. This application has gained significant traction due to increased social unrest globally, where agencies prioritize public safety and ethical law enforcement practices. Advancements in chemical formulations further ensure that these weapons are effective, yet reversible, in their impacts.
